Products & Features

Yes. The Classic has 6 heat levels ranging from 30–55°C. The Dual Zone model has 3 precise modes (35°C/86°F, 45°C/113°F, 55°C/131°F) and lets you heat the full surface or just one zone independently.

Very little. The hand warmer runs at around 80W and uses about 18 times less electricity than an average space heater, costing roughly $0.02/hour. The foot warmer runs at around 110W (15 times less than a space heater), costing roughly $0.03/hour. Both warm your hands, feet, or desk surface directly instead of heating the whole room.

Yes. Our hand warmers heat edge-to-edge and uniformly across the entire surface, so your hands stay warm even when they're off the keyboard and mouse.

Infrared foot warmers, like ours, use radiant heat to warm you and nearby objects directly, rather than heating the air around you (convection). That means they're quieter, heat more evenly, and work through socks or shoes.

Many customers with Raynaud's phenomenon and circulation issues use heatka products to keep their hands and feet warm hands-free while working, without the dexterity loss gloves cause. They're comfort products, not medical devices, so they don't treat or cure any underlying condition.

The hand warmers are made from durable, water- and stain-resistant PVC leather built to withstand daily use. The foot warmer is built from thick, flame-retardant polypropylene with a graphene heating element, stress-tested to hold a 166kg (366lb) person standing on it without cracking.

Setup, Use & Care

Unroll it and lay it flat on your desk. Plug the cable into the unit and the other end into the wall, then turn it on using the touch-activated control and select your heat level. You'll feel warmth almost instantly, and it fully warms up in under 15 minutes.

Plug it into the wall and flick the ON switch, then choose your warmth level from the available heat settings. You'll feel it start warming instantly and it reaches full heat in under 10 minutes (it may take a little longer the very first time you use it — that's normal).

Yes — both are slim, lightweight, and designed to sit on top of your existing desk surface or a sit-stand converter, so they move with your desk as you raise or lower it. If you're unsure about a specific size or converter, send us the model or dimensions via Contact us and we'll confirm it'll fit.

Yes. The hand warmer radiates enough heat to warm through your preferred mousepad, and your mouse will also work fine placed directly on the surface.

We don't recommend it. Placing a warm hand warmer on cold glass can cause thermal fracturing. We haven't seen this happen in our own testing, but it's a risk we'd rather you avoid.

No. Even at the highest setting (around 55°C on the hand warmer), it isn't hot enough to damage most everyday items. That said, we don't recommend leaving items with large batteries (phones, laptops) directly on the warmer, placing heavy items like books on top of it (this can create a hot spot), or using it on glass surfaces.

We don't recommend using it while standing, but it has been stress-tested with a 166kg (366lb) person standing on it with no cracking or damage.

Yes. Its infrared heating radiates warmth into your socks or shoes so they retain and pass on the heat. It's also safe on carpet and hardwood, thanks to IPX1 water resistance and flame-retardant materials.

Hand warmer: the surface is water- and stain-resistant, so just wipe spills with a damp cloth. Foot warmer: unplug it first, wipe the surface with a damp cloth and let it dry, then use a vacuum through the grid to remove any dust. Don't disassemble either product.

Out of the box, heated products can have a faint new-appliance smell. It's normal and fades within 12–24 hours of first use.

Yes. The hand warmer has an auto-off feature you can set to 2, 4, 6, 8, 10, or 12 hours (4 hours by default). The foot warmer has a fixed 4-hour auto-off for safety. The Dual Zone desk mat also includes an hourly sedentary reminder.

Safety & Certifications

Yes. All heatka products are independently tested to UKCA and CE health, safety, and environmental standards, and include safety features like overheat protection, a temperature sensor, and auto shut-off. The Dual Zone desk mat additionally includes an hourly sedentary reminder for extra peace of mind.

Yes. Every heatka product is rigorously tested, both by us and by accredited independent testing laboratories, to confirm it meets electrical, electromagnetic, and material safety standards. Specific features include auto shut-off, overheat protection, a temperature sensor, IPX1 water resistance (foot warmer), and a fused power plug.

Under normal use, no. We don't recommend covering the unit with blankets or objects, or using it if you have reduced sensitivity to heat, as you may not notice if it becomes too warm for comfort.
